Grocery Associate: Cost of hiring?
- Common salary in Ontario, ON: $44,078 yearly
- Typical salaries range from $36,841 – $52,736 yearly
*Indeed data (CA)

What's the average time to fill a grocery associate role?
The average time to fill a grocery associate role is 10 days, calculated from the moment the job is posted until a candidate accepts the offer.
What skills do grocery-associates tend to have?
According to the candidates available on Smart Sourcing, the most common skills for a grocery associate include: time management, customer service and organizational skills.
What licenses or certifications are common for a grocery associate?
Common licenses or certifications for grocery-associates include: CPR, Driving Licence and CPR Certification.
What are some job titles related to grocery-associates?
According to Indeed's Smart Sourcing data, job titles related to grocery-associates include: grocery and merchandising, sale associate/cashier and grocery supervisor.
What level of education is common for a grocery associate?
High school diploma or GED is the most common level of education for a grocery associate in Ontario, ON, according to available candidates on Smart Sourcing.
